| 10 | # Run an adb command on all connected device in parallel. |
| 11 | # Usage: adb_all command line to eval. Quoting is optional. |
| 12 | # |
| 13 | # Examples: |
| 14 | # adb_all install Chrome.apk |
| 15 | # adb_all 'shell cat /path/to/file' |
| 16 | # |
| 17 | adb_all() { |
| 18 | if [[ $# == 0 ]]; then |
| 19 | echo "Usage: adb_all <adb command>. Quoting is optional." |
| 20 | echo "Example: adb_all install Chrome.apk" |
| 21 | return 1 |
| 22 | fi |
| 23 | local DEVICES=$(adb_get_devices -b) |
| 24 | local NUM_DEVICES=$(echo $DEVICES | wc -w) |
| 25 | if (( $NUM_DEVICES > 1 )); then |
| 26 | echo "Looping over $NUM_DEVICES devices" |
| 27 | fi |
| 28 | _adb_multi "$DEVICES" "$*" |
| 29 | } |

| 32 | # Run a command on each connected device. Quoting the command is suggested but |
| 33 | # not required. The script setups up variable DEVICE to correspond to the |
| 34 | # current serial number. Intended for complex one_liners that don't work in |
| 35 | # adb_all |
| 36 | # Usage: adb_device_loop 'command line to eval' |
| 37 | adb_device_loop() { |
| 38 | if [[ $# == 0 ]]; then |
| 39 | echo "Intended for more complex one-liners that cannot be done with" \ |
| 40 | "adb_all." |
| 41 | echo 'Usage: adb_device_loop "echo $DEVICE: $(adb root &&' \ |
| 42 | 'adb shell cat /data/local.prop)"' |
| 43 | return 1 |
| 44 | fi |
| 45 | local DEVICES=$(adb_get_devices) |
| 46 | if [[ -z $DEVICES ]]; then |
| 47 | return |
| 48 | fi |
| 49 | # Do not change DEVICE variable name - part of api |
| 50 | for DEVICE in $DEVICES; do |
| 51 | DEV_TYPE=$(adb -s $DEVICE shell getprop ro.product.device | sed 's/\r//') |
| 52 | echo "Running on $DEVICE ($DEV_TYPE)" |
| 53 | ANDROID_SERIAL=$DEVICE eval "$*" |
| 54 | done |
| 55 | } |

| 57 | # Erases data from any devices visible on adb. To preserve a device, |
| 58 | # disconnect it or: |
| 59 | # 1) Reboot it into fastboot with 'adb reboot bootloader' |
| 60 | # 2) Run wipe_all_devices to wipe remaining devices |
| 61 | # 3) Restore device it with 'fastboot reboot' |
| 62 | # |
| 63 | # Usage: wipe_all_devices [-f] |
| 64 | # |
| 65 | wipe_all_devices() { |
| 66 | if [[ -z $(which adb) || -z $(which fastboot) ]]; then |
| 67 | echo "aborting: adb and fastboot not in path" |
| 68 | return 1 |
| 69 | elif ! $(groups | grep -q 'plugdev'); then |
| 70 | echo "If fastboot fails, run: 'sudo adduser $(whoami) plugdev'" |
| 71 | fi |
| 72 | |
| 73 | local DEVICES=$(adb_get_devices -b) |
| 74 | |
| 75 | if [[ $1 != '-f' ]]; then |
| 76 | echo "This will ERASE ALL DATA from $(echo $DEVICES | wc -w) device." |
| 77 | read -p "Hit enter to continue" |
| 78 | fi |
| 79 | |
| 80 | _adb_multi "$DEVICES" "reboot bootloader" |
| 81 | # Subshell to isolate job list |
| 82 | ( |
| 83 | for DEVICE in $DEVICES; do |
| 84 | fastboot_erase $DEVICE & |
| 85 | done |
| 86 | wait |
| 87 | ) |
| 88 | |
| 89 | # Reboot devices together |
| 90 | for DEVICE in $DEVICES; do |
| 91 | fastboot -s $DEVICE reboot |
| 92 | done |
| 93 | } |
